What is Triple cross product?

Vector Triple Product is a branch in vector algebra where we deal with the cross product of three vectors. The value of the vector triple product can be found by the cross product of a vector with the cross product of the other two vectors. It gives a vector as a result.

What are free and dummy indices?

An index that appears exactly twice in a term is implicitly summed over; such an index is called a dummy index. The letter used for a dummy index is not important. An index that appears only once is called a free index.

What is the triple cross product or Lagrange’s?

The of the triple cross product or Lagrange’s is a→×(b→×c→)=(a→⋅c→)⁢b→-(a→⋅b→)⁢c→ (“exterior dot far times near minus exterior dot near times far” — this works also when “exterior” is the last ).

What is a cross product in math?

In mathematics, the cross product or vector product (occasionally directed area product, to emphasize its geometric significance) is a binary operation on two vectors in three-dimensional space, and is denoted by the symbol ×.
